Adventure Tips
Pack layers for shifting mountain weather
Nederland’s weather can change quickly; carrying breathable layers helps you stay comfortable as temperatures can swing dramatically during the day.
Stay hydrated on high-altitude hikes
Altitude affects hydration levels, so bring extra water and drink regularly to avoid headaches and fatigue.
Prepare for sudden thunderstorms
Afternoon storms are common in summer; start your hikes early and keep an eye on the sky to avoid being caught off-guard.
Respect wildlife and leave no trace
Mountain wildlife like elk and marmots are curious but wild; maintain distance and ensure you pack out all trash to protect these habitats.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is there a catamaran tour available near Nederland, Colorado?
No, due to Nederland’s mountainous location and lack of large lakes or oceans, catamaran tours are not available in this area.
What outdoor activities can I do near Nederland?
Popular activities include hiking, mountain biking, fishing, skiing, and visiting nearby lakes and hot springs.
What is the best season to visit Nederland for outdoor adventures?
Summer and fall offer the most accessible hiking and biking conditions, while winter is ideal for snow sports.
Are there guided tours available near Nederland?
Yes, guided hiking, climbing, and river rafting tours are common. For information, check with local outfitters in Nederland and nearby Boulder.
How do I prepare for high altitude in Nederland?
Acclimate gradually, stay hydrated, avoid alcohol, and listen to your body to prevent altitude sickness.
Where are the best places to stay when visiting Nederland?
Many visitors choose Nederland itself for its mountain charm or nearby Boulder for more amenities and lodging options.
Recommended Gear
Layered clothing
Versatile layers protect from sun, chill, and sudden weather changes.
Water bottle or hydration pack
Staying hydrated is crucial at altitude and during any physical activity.
Sturdy hiking boots
Good ankle support and grip help navigate rocky and slick terrain.
Rain jacket
Lightweight rain protection is useful given common mountain weather changes.
